Poetry ReadingsOn the last Tuesday of every month (except December) OPWC features regional and nationally acclaimed poets. An open mic for audience members is a vital part of the evening. We're now meeting at Nightbird Books in Fayetteville's Mill District, Sixth Street at U.S. 71B. All ages once again are welcome to the Collective program, but be cautioned that the language and themes of contemporary poetry can be raw. Nightbird and the Collective on our night will offer for sale or donation a variety of snacks and beverages. Nightbird's books and gifts will be for sale as well. Featured readers often offer their books and chapbooks (and sometimes CDs and DVDs) for sale, and are happy to autograph them.
